- The distance between Kirkjubæjarklaustur, Iceland and Hassi Messaoud, Algeria is approximately 3,950 km or 2,455 mi.
- To reach Kirkjubæjarklaustur in this distance one would set out from Hassi Messaoud bearing 341.8°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kirkjubæjarklaustur bearing 323.1° or NW .
- Kirkjubæjarklaustur has a subpolar oceanic climate (Cfc) whereas Hassi Messaoud has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Kirkjubæjarklaustur is in or near the boreal rain forest biome whereas Hassi Messaoud is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The average annual temperature is 18 °C (32.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.2 °C (20.2°F) less in Kirkjubæjarklaustur.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1600.5 mm (63 in) more which is equivalent to 1600.5 l/m² (39.28 US gal/ft²) or 16,005,000 l/ha (1,711,041 US gal/ac) more. About 37 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32° lower in Kirkjubæjarklaustur than in Hassi Messaoud.
